July 7, 2024, Mill Stream Run Reservation All Purpose Trail

For almost 9 miles, the Mill Stream Run Reservation All Purpose Trail meanders through a wooded park in Berea, a western Cleveland suburb. Despite running near Valley Parkway, the trail feels secluded from the urban environment. Attractions along the route include a wildlife area, several picnic spots, an archery range, and multiple connecting nature trails, including one for equestrians. The trail, with its smooth asphalt surface, is well maintained. While you might encounter walkers, runners, or roller bladers, it's rarely crowded. At its northern end, it connects to the Rocky River Reservation All-Purpose Trail.

Natalie
December 14, 2023, Rocky River

The Rocky River Trail meanders alongside Rocky River past impressive rock formations and stunning views. It eventually empties out into Lake Erie. There is also plenty of tree cover along the way to keep you shaded from the sun on hot days.

Lisa
December 5, 2023, Rocky River Reservation

This parkland sprawls for more than 5,600 acres along the Rocky River. Most of it makes for a very natural-feeling ride through a mix of forest, floodplain and meadows, although there are some golf courses and picnic areas here, too.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in Westlake?

Westlake offers a wide variety of running experiences, with over 45 routes available. These range from easy, flat paths to more challenging trails with varied terrain, catering to all fitness levels.

Are there any easy jogging routes for beginners in Westlake?

Yes, Westlake has several easy jogging routes perfect for beginners. There are 3 routes specifically rated as easy, and many of the 29 moderate routes also offer gentle sections. For example, the Running loop from Bay High School is a moderate 4.6-mile (7.4 km) path with minimal elevation gain, ideal for a relaxed run.

Are there any family-friendly running trails in Westlake?

Westlake offers several parks and well-maintained paths that are suitable for families. The 86-acre Recreation Center Park, for instance, features a 1.2-mile outdoor walking/running track. Parks like Clague Park and Roman Park also provide trails and open spaces that are great for a family jog.
